Welcome aboard! RateMatch is our hotel rate-parity checker, and every build it ships carries provenance metadata so we can trace exactly which commit, toolchain, and config produced it. The pipeline at Fennwick Labs signs each artifact automatically — you don't have to do anything manual, but you should know where to look when auditing a release. Check the provenance manifest bundled in the artifact tarball; it lists inputs and the builder image. Each manifest is keyed to the trace token shown below.

build token for fajep-bajog: htk4_f07c

The Fablecrate library generates deterministic test fixtures from declared schemas, which matters for release qualification because fixture drift between builds can mask regressions. Seeds are pinned per release branch, and generation depth is bounded to keep suite runtime predictable. Before tagging a release, please confirm the fixture checksums match the branch manifest. The generation bounds and seed parameters currently in effect are listed below.

limits module of bagaf-taduf:
CAPS = {
    "belix": 599,
    "sildor": 750,
}

## TICKET: Config drift on websocket compression (Lanternwire gateway)

For new folks: Lanternwire trades CPU for bandwidth via per-message deflate. Some gateway nodes have drifted from the baseline — a few have compression disabled entirely, others run aggressive window sizes that spike memory under fan-in load. Neither is wrong per se, but drift makes incident triage painful. We're standardizing this quarter. When you provision or audit a node, compare it against the canonical values, which are the following.

config for fafog-bahof:
ULAWYN_HOST=ulawyn.tolvaqsys.internal
ULAWYN_PORT=5000